The video tutorial discusses problem-solving through two stories. In the first story, Jean loses a library book and considers various solutions, ultimately deciding to clean her room to find it. The second story, 'Drum Set Blues,' follows Tommy, who wants a drum set but lacks the money. He tries several methods to earn money, including a lemonade stand and doing chores, but they fail. Finally, Tommy creatively makes his own drum set from household items, solving his problem. The tutorial emphasizes that characters in stories often try multiple solutions before finding one that works.
